            Hi @phillip21 @zalex108, regarding the shortcuts for the Side Bar, there are two separate functions available:

            1. Show sidebar: no shortcut added by default, but you can assign it in opera:settings/configureCommands > Show sidebar,

            2. Toggle sidebar's recently used messenger: it has default shortcut Ctrl(Command on Mac)+Shift+M, which you can change also in opera:settings/configureCommands.
